Bayshore Christian lost against Cambridge Christian back in August, and unfortunately they wound up with the same result on Thursday. The Bayshore Christian Faith Warriors took a 3-1 hit to the loss column at the hands of the Cambridge Christian Lancers.
Bayshore Christian started the match hot and won the first set, but they struggled down the stretch and lost the last three. The match finished with set scores of 23-25, 25-8, 25-14, 25-23.
Even though they lost, Bayshore Christian was lethal from the service line and finished the game with 13 aces. That strong performance was nothing new for the team: they've now served at least six aces in nine consecutive contests.
Bayshore Christian's defeat dropped their record down to 5-4. As for Cambridge Christian, they pushed their record up to 8-5 with the victory, which was their third straight on the road.
